We have on our website a PHP file that generate a TXT file.
This generated TXT file contains the inside of a big drop-down list :
<option value="1-Player">1-Player </option>
<option value="2-Player (Alternatively)">2-Player (Alternatively) </option>
<option value="2-Player (Simultaneous)">2-Player (Simultaneous) </option>
Etc...
Portion of the actual code is :
foreach ($listeunique as $valeur)
{
$a_ecrire = "<option value=\"".$valeur."\">";
$a_ecrire.= htmlspecialchars($valeur)." ";
$a_ecrire.= "</option>";
fwrite($ouverture, $a_ecrire, 4096);
}
fclose($ouverture);
unset($ouverture, $a_ecrire);
------------------------------------
Some values in this list are presented like this :
<option value="AOF/Eiji">AOF/Eiji </option>
<option value="AOF/Jack">AOF/Jack </option>
<option value="AOF/Jin">AOF/Jin </option>
Etc...
What's we want is the PHP file should generate something like this automatically :
<optgroup label="AOF">
<option value="AOF/Eiji">Eiji</option>
<option value="AOF/Jack">Jack</option>
<option value="AOF/Jin">Jin </option>
</optgroup>
Everything before the / should appears as an <optgroup> automatically done by the PHP file. And this <optgroup> should close at the good place for each family. There are many cases:
<option value="Aircrafts/Lockheed">Aircrafts/Lockheed </option>
<option value="Aircrafts/McDonnell">Aircrafts/McDonnell</option>
.......
<option value="Animals/Bears">Animals/Bears </option>
<option value="Animals/Birds">Animals/Birds </option>
<option value="Animals/Cats">Animals/Cats </option>
......
Etc...
